Output eec2eb6acbc55ea5d20e56db1ad5b8f23388a1d63c5a9f4e0c47bf01b99fb575:0

value
18511405
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ec2f3ff10d05916e1352cc242e8da479ae79f4d2 OP_EQUAL
address
3PDqzndCLqPiJwLGMxZuRxnpoEMaHUHzTs
transaction
eec2eb6acbc55ea5d20e56db1ad5b8f23388a1d63c5a9f4e0c47bf01b99fb575
spent
true